"Steam keys are not included in this purchase."

Pardon my ignorance, but how does this work? And are these games Linux compatible?

edit: thanks for the replies. I'm glad they're creating this fund.

[–] MagnificentSteiner@lemmy.zip 16 points 1 day ago (1 children)

They're DRM free downloads afaik. On Linux you would just run them with Proton by adding them to Steam/Heroic/Faugus etc I assume.

[–] sp3ctr4l@lemmy.dbzer0.com 4 points 1 day ago* (last edited 1 day ago)

I fairly frequently try out games made for Windows, released on Itch, me running Linux.

Yeah, some are not well optimized... but these are basically alpha builds of (usually solo dev) indie games, so, yeah basically, works pretty much as well it can.

Can't say I've ever had a technical issue with anything that has hit 1.0.

Proton is magic, hooray!

The bundle is on itch.io so you download the games from that site. Most of the time you download a zip or an installer for each game.

If you check out the bundle on itch.io you can filter by platform.
